Types of Tourism Service Business Ideas
Explore these practical and effective business ideas within the vibrant tourism industry.
Travel Agency
In a world buzzing with wanderlust, why not help others explore it? A travel agency is a fantastic place to start. Offer services that include planning and booking travel itineraries for individuals and groups. Whether you're focused on suggesting itineraries filled with breathtaking landscapes, cultural stops, or off-the-beaten-path experiences, being a travel consultant means you inch closer to making dreams come true every day.
Local Tour Guide Service
Do you know of hidden gems in your area? Use that knowledge! Becoming a local tour guide gives you the chance to showcase local attractions, culture, and history while engaging directly with tourists. Create themed tours — art walks, food scavenger hunts, or historical explorations. What's your city's best-kept secret? Sharing these insights not only enriches the visitor experience; it could also make you their favorite new discovery.

Adventure Tourism Operations
Adventure tourism appeals to thrill-seekers. Whether it’s hiking, scuba diving, or zip-lining, creating unique experiences in nature can draw in many tourists. Curate safe but exhilarating activities designed to connect people with the outdoors. Combine adrenaline with education to offer guided adventures while sharing conservation initiatives promoting environmental awareness.
Cultural Experiences and Workshops
Is your town rich in culture or traditions? Host workshops that offer hands-on experiences, such as cooking classes, art, or craft sessions. Tourists love to dive into local cultures, and teaching a skill captures that interest while providing them with something memorable to take back home. Imagine the stories your visitors will tell!
Transportation Services
Easing the travel process often requires effective transportation options. Provide specialized transport services such as airport pickups, shuttle services, or luxury car rentals. Travel can be stressful; offering amidst the frenzy can make you an essential part of their journey.
Eco-Tourism Services
More travelers want to be conscientious about their decisions. Focus on eco-tourism by promoting sustainable tourism experiences while emphasizing nature conservation. Create ecological excursions highlighting local flora and fauna, educating tourists about preservation techniques.
Health and Wellness Retreats
In today’s fast-paced world, the value of mindfulness and wellness cannot be understated. Creating wellness-focused experiences such as yoga retreats or spa services can attract visitors looking to rejuvenate. Set up serene locations available for classes or treatments—find tranquility in the chaos!
Travel Blogging and Content Creation
Do you love to share your thoughts or experiences? Starting a travel blog or a YouTube channel allows you to share tourism insights and personal adventures. Though monetizing might take some time, engaging content can lead to incredible partnerships and sponsorships. Consider your blog a launchpad for online storytelling!
Vacation Rental Management
The demand for short-term rentals continues to rise. Manage properties listed on platforms like Airbnb to help homeowners cater to tourists effectively. Include seamless experiences for guests—from basic cleaning to 24/7 assistance, the opportunities are plenty.
Travel Insurance Brokerage
Though travelers hope for smooth journeys, hiccups (like lost luggage) are not uncommon. Offering travel insurance solutions can position you as a partner in safe travel. Provide guidance on the best plans, ensuring fellow adventurers travel without concern.
Virtual Tour Services
Not everyone can travel physically—target the dexterity of digital minds by offering immersive virtual tours. Create both educational and entertaining experiences right from the comfort of participants' living rooms. This business idea taps into convenience while ushering innovation during unprecedented times.
Food Tours
Local cuisine stands as a cornerstone of cultural exploration. Organize culinary experiences focusing on local flavors, favorite recipes, or historical food stops. A food tour lets visitors consume delightful stories behind each dish while they indulge, tantalizing more than just their taste buds.
Event and Wedding Planning
More couples dream of destination weddings that reflect their unique spirits. You can coordinate these beautiful occasions for travelers seeking unforgettable moments. Design timelines, venues, or thematics suitable for diverse cultures, transforming dreams into reality.
Photography Services for Travelers
Capture joyous memories! Offering professional photography sessions for tourists at popular destinations can redefine their experiences. Showcase local scenery alongside stunning moments involving guests—there’s nothing like a picture-perfect memory to take home.
Tourism Consultancy
If you're savvy about tourism trends, share your expertise with local businesses. Strategies for how to attract visitors or independently establishing their brand could make these businesses flourish in the crowded market. Think of yourself as a beacon guiding local entities to successful heights.
Airbnb Hosting Services
Help property owners manage their short-term rentals effectively. Think cleaning schedules, guest communication, or attractive listing strategies. Many hospitality businesses need assistance, placing you in an ideal position to thrive in the tourism industry.
